The Pennsylvania Lottery sells $1,500,000 Super Star at $30 a ticket. Expect roughly one winner in every 3 tickets, based on the published 1 in 3.00 overall odds. Dollar for dollar, it pays back around $0.79 per $1, an above-average return for a scratch-off. The top prize is $1,500,000. Most prizes are still available (86% remaining). Its ValueScore is 90/100 (Excellent), a blend of expected value, prize quality, win frequency, and inventory health. Against the rest of the state it is #1 of all 67 active Pennsylvania scratch-offs. At its own price point it is the strongest of Pennsylvania's 11 $30 tickets.

What are the prizes for $1,500,000 Super Star?
$1,500,000 Super Star offers 12 distinct prize levels: $1,500,000 (5 total), $150,000 (10 total), $10,000 (15 total), $3,000 (440 total), $1,500 (1,840 total), $600 (3,240 total), $300 (57,800 total), $150 (128,000 total), $100 (144,000 total), $50 (368,000 total), $40 (272,000 total), and $30 (624,000 total).
